Roy Odell Duncan, of O Fallon, MO, passed away Tuesday, April 23, 2024 at the age of 81. Beloved husband of 62 years to the love of his life, Betty Duncan; cherished son of the late Roy and Ruby Duncan; devoted father of Cindy (Tom) Roettger and Vicky Ann Lewis; loving grandfather of Erica (Brian) Vogt, Matthew (Kelly) Roettger and Jared (Kelsey) Lewis; treasured great-grandfather of Adele Vogt, Austin Vogt, Lester Roettger, Averie Lewis and Baylee Lewis; dear brother of Hazel (the late R.D.) Levings, Lonnie (Kathy) Duncan, Don (Brenda) Duncan, Dean (Kathy) Duncan, Dennis (Sandy) Duncan, Debbie (Randy) Boulware, the late Olivia Bryant, the late Orville Duncan, the late Owen Duncan and the late Orma Duncan; brother-in-law of Kay (the late Bob) Hartz and Terry Weissenbach; Roy was also a beloved uncle and friend to many. 

Roy was a member of the Machinist Union. He was a selfless, devoted man to his family and cherished time spent with his grandchildren; taking them hunting, fishing and visiting Silver Dollar City. In his free time, Roy enjoyed working in his yard and garden and attending truck and tractor pulls. Roy was dearly loved and will be greatly missed by all who knew him.

Memorials may be made in Roy's name to St Jude's Children's Hospital.
